SECTION 2. Section 107.11, Alcoholic Beverage Code, is | ||
amended to read as follows: | ||
Sec. 107.11. IMPORTATION OF PERSONAL [ |
||
(a) A person who is relocating a household may import, or contract | ||
with a motor carrier or another person to import, a personal malt | ||
beverage, wine, or distilled spirit collection as a part of that | ||
person's household goods. | ||
